What Is Group Training in Emergency Treatment and CPR?

Group training describes academic sessions conducted with several individuals that learn together under the advice of a certified trainer. In the context of emergency treatment and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ation training courses, this style permits individuals to engage with each other while grasping essential lifesaving skills.

How Does Team Educating Work?

In team sessions, individuals generally undertake a mix of theoretical expertise and practical workouts. The trainer covers crucial principles such as:

    Basics of very first aid Techniques for performing CPR Use of automated exterior defibrillators (AEDs) Protocols for reacting to emergencies

Participants involve via role-playing scenarios, simulations, and hands-on practice. This interactive setting cultivates better understanding and retention.

The Benefits of Team Training in Emergency Treatment and Mouth-to-mouth Resuscitation Courses

1. Enhanced Learning Opportunities

Group settings naturally promote conversations that improve discovering. Participants can share experiences or ask concerns they could wait to voice in individual sessions.

Why is Peer Interaction Important?

Peer communication encourages diverse perspectives on taking care of emergencies. For instance, when going over different kinds of injuries or clinical situations, different participants may have run into distinct situations that give valuable insights.

2. Reasonable Method Scenarios

One significant advantage of group training is the chance for realistic method situations. Participants child care first aid resources can exercise on each various other utilizing manikins or role-play emergency situations.

How Does This Improve Skills?

Practicing in real-time assists strengthen methods like chest compressions or rescue breaths via muscle mass memory. The more comfy participants really feel carrying out these actions, the better prepared they will be throughout an actual emergency.

3. Building Self-confidence With Collaboration

When people train with each other, they cultivate a sense of sociability that can develop confidence levels significantly.

What is the Link Between Synergy and Confidence?

Working as component of a team makes it possible for learners to support each other psychologically. If a person battles with a specific ability-- like applying bandages-- others can action in to offer aid or encouragement.

FAQs about Group Training in Emergency Treatment and Mouth-to-mouth Resuscitation Courses

1. What qualifications must my instructor have?

Your instructor need to have appropriate certifications from identified companies such as the American Heart Organization (AHA) or Red Cross along with significant mentor high-quality first aid course experience!

2. Is there an age demand for participating?

Most programs accept individuals aged 12 years old and above; however, it's a good idea always inspect ahead of time considering that different companies may have certain constraints based on age groups!

3. How much time does it normally take to finish these courses?

Depending upon the kind chosen-- a standard training course might last around 4-- 6 hours while advanced ones could prolong up-to two days!

4. Will I obtain an accreditation upon completion?

Absolutely! Many reliable establishments supply certifications verifying conclusion once you've efficiently passed any required assessments analyzed by your trainer!

5. Can I take part if I have no prior experience?

Yes! Many people sign up without any background knowledge since trainers damage down principles into workable components provided towards beginners!

6. Exist refresher courses available after obtaining certified?

Definitely! A lot of companies urge individuals re-certify every 2 years since guidelines advance on a regular basis guaranteeing you remain updated with current practices!
